/* CSS Animationen mit Hilfe der Keyframes-Methode */

/* 
transform: (Umwandeln/verändern)
Position - translateX() u. translateY()
Drehen - rotate()
Skalieren - scale()
Verzerren/Neigen - skew()
*/

/* Definition für die Bewegung */
@-webkit-keyframes laufen {
	from {
		transform: translateX(725px);
	}
	to {
		transform: translateX(10px);
	}
}
@-moz-keyframes laufen {
	from {
		transform: translateX(725px);
	}
	to {
		transform: translateX(10px);
	}
}
@-o-keyframes laufen {
	from {
		transform: translateX(725px);
	}
	to {
		transform: translateX(10px);
	}
}
@keyframes laufen {
	from {
		transform: translateX(725px);
	}
	to {
		transform: translateX(10px);
	}
}

/* Auslöser fur die Bewegung */
#schaf {
	-webkit-animation-name: laufen;
	-webkit-animation-duration: 7s;
	-webkit-animation-iteration-count: infinite;
	-webkit-animation-direction: normal;
}
#schaf {
	-moz-animation-name: laufen;
	-moz-animation-duration: 7s;
	-moz-animation-iteration-count: infinite;
	-moz-animation-direction: normal;
}
#schaf {
	-o-animation-name: laufen;
	-o-animation-duration: 7s;
	-o-animation-iteration-count: infinite;
	-o-animation-direction: normal;
}
#schaf {
	animation-name: laufen;
	animation-duration: 7s;
	animation-iteration-count: infinite;
	animation-direction: normal;
	margin-top: -3.6%;
}

